No. 7883.
September 13, 1935.
Appeal from the District Court of the United States for the Eastern District of Louisiana.
Action by Jose Escalante Company against Rufus W. Fontenot, Acting Collector of Internal Revenue. From an adverse judgment, plaintiff appeals. On plaintiff's petition for order to stay collection of taxes pending appeal.
Petition denied.
Eberhard P. Deutsch, of New Orleans, La., for appellant.
Rene A. Viosca, U.S. Atty., of New Orleans, La., for appellee.
It appearing that the appellant has a plain and adequate remedy at law under the Agricultural Adjustment Act as amended, 7 USCA § 601 et seq., it is ordered that the petition of the appellant for an order to stay the collection of the taxes pending the appeal to this court be, and the same is hereby, denied.
